OREANDA-NEWS. December 13, 2011. Conference on Transmashholding Production System (TPSYS) im implementation took place in Tver at the premises of Tver Carriage Works, which is a part of Transmashholding. Top managers of Holding and its business entities as well as its shareholders from Alstom Transport and OAO RZD took part in the conference.

Within the conference context, materials on Lean Manufacturing System implementation in main Holding sites were presented. The system practical deployment at TVZ production areas was demonstrated and the results of October and November audits were summarized. The audits had a goal to review the progress of Transmashholding Production System introduction at seven Holding sites.

Lean Manufacturing deployment contributed into stocks reduction by 33% on average, improvement of productive efficiency by 18%, and quality improvement by 22%, as well as areas reduction by 15%, which in its turn had a positive impact on each site economics.

Lean Manufacturing System implementation continues for two years now, from December 2009. This program is introduced as a part of Strategic Partnership Agreement with Alstom Transport, and with active participation of the French partner. The project in general is deployed at nine Holding business entities, four of them (KMT, Oktyabrsky Electric Railway Car Repair Plant, Tsentrosvarmash and Kolomensky Zavod) joined the program in 2011.

Lean Manufacturing is a business and plant management philosophy. According to such philosophy, efforts and time applied to product by employees can be justified only when products gets some added value. On the contrary, when employee efforts and time do not bring any added value, they should be considered as inefficient.

 The project priority objective at the current stage is deployment at pilot areas and getting sites employees involved into the process. The plan is to deploy the system at 25% of production areas both for direct and supporting function workshops and to involve more than 3700 employees in nine plants in the project by the end of the year. In the course of the next year the total number of production areas involved in the program implementation will be 50% of direct and supporting workshops area.
